Established over a century ago to enable young adults in East London to gain an education, our successful Sixth Form attracts a wide range of students from across the world, and in 2014 we were very proud to be the most improved Sixth Form in the borough. We offer a range of academic pathways focusing on traditional A-Level programmes of study, as well as BTEC courses. In recent years, our results have placed above national average, with the top 12% of schools in England and on average 77% of George Green’s students continue their studies at university.
Occupying an enviable location on the River Thames, with the historic Greenwich to the South and Canary Wharf and the Docklands to the North, we have a strong connections with our inner City of London partners, but a tradition of looking beyond our corner in London and taking a global approach to learning with an intercultural education, to ensure bright futures.
